Area contextNeighborhood Overview – Spring Hill Park (Longview, TX)
Spring Hill Park is situated in the western part of Longview, Texas, a city known for its friendly atmosphere and accessible amenities. The park is centrally located with easy access from major roadways, primarily Interstate 20, which runs north of the city. Fenton Road serves as the main artery for park access, providing a straightforward route for most visitors. Driving time from the nearest significant airport, East Texas Regional Airport (GGG), is typically around 30-40 minutes, depending on traffic. For those arriving via I-20, taking the Highway 20 E exit and then following signs for Fenton Road is the most direct approach. Rideshare services are available, though navigating to specific fields within the park might require clear communication with your driver. Planning your arrival to account for potential traffic on Fenton Road, especially during peak tournament times, is advisable. Aim to arrive at least 30-45 minutes before game or event times to allow ample time for parking and locating your team's designated area.
Lodging contextWhere to Stay Near Spring Hill Park
Accommodations for visitors to Spring Hill Park are primarily found in the broader Longview area, with several hotel clusters situated along the I-20 corridor and within the downtown district. While there aren't hotels directly adjacent to the park, most lodging options are a short 5-15 minute drive away. Many families and teams opt for hotels that offer amenities like free breakfast and ample parking, which are readily available in the commercial areas off I-20. Booking well in advance is highly recommended, especially during spring and fall, which are prime seasons for youth sports tournaments and local league championships at Spring Hill Park. Utilize map filters to identify hotels with convenient access to Fenton Road and the park, prioritizing those that can accommodate team blocks if needed. Flexibility with travel dates can sometimes yield better rates, but for popular tournament weekends, early booking is essential to secure availability.

Game Day Flow
Check-In & Warm-Up
Upon arrival at Spring Hill Park, teams should aim to be on-site at least 45 minutes before their scheduled start time. Parking can be busy, especially during tournaments, so allow extra time to navigate to your designated field. Team check-in typically involves reporting to a central registration table or directly to your assigned field marshal. Once checked in, players and coaches can utilize the open field spaces or designated warm-up areas to prepare for the upcoming competition. Locker rooms or changing facilities are generally not available, so teams should come dressed and ready. Ensure all necessary gear, including coolers and chairs, is unloaded efficiently to keep pathways clear.
Mid-Day Regroup
During breaks between games or matches, families and teams will want a comfortable place to regroup, refuel, and relax. Spring Hill Park offers several large picnic pavilions equipped with tables that are ideal for team gatherings. These areas provide a shaded spot to enjoy packed lunches or snacks. Staying hydrated is key, so ensure coolers are well-stocked. For longer breaks, venturing to nearby casual dining spots is an option, but allow ample time for travel and return to avoid missing any game schedules. Keep an eye on the time and listen for any park announcements regarding schedule changes or field assignments.
Wrap-Up & Departure
As your team's games conclude, the focus shifts to packing up and departing the park smoothly. Allow a few minutes for post-game discussions or team photos before beginning to gather belongings. Ensure all personal items and team equipment are accounted for. Dispose of all trash in the designated receptacles to help keep the park clean. Vehicles should be prepared for departure, and drivers should exercise caution as many vehicles will be leaving simultaneously. If you plan to grab a celebratory meal or discuss the day’s performance, consider restaurants located a short drive from the park to avoid congestion.

Weather & Seasons at Spring Hill Park
- Winter: Winter in Longview typically brings mild temperatures, with average highs in the 50s and lows in the 30s. While significant snow is rare, occasional frost and chilly days are common. Visitors should pack layers, including sweaters, jackets, and perhaps a hat and gloves for cooler mornings or evenings. Outdoor activities are generally comfortable, but rain is possible, so waterproof outerwear and footwear are wise additions to your packing list.
- Spring & early summer: Spring and early summer offer some of the most pleasant weather for outdoor sports, with average temperatures ranging from the 60s to the 80s. Humidity starts to increase as summer approaches. Light layers, t-shirts, shorts, and comfortable athletic wear are ideal. Sunscreen, hats, and sunglasses are essential, as the sun can be strong. Stay hydrated, as the temperatures can climb quickly, especially during afternoon games.
- Mid-summer: Mid-summer (July-August) in Longview is characterized by significant heat and humidity. Daytime temperatures frequently reach the 90s and can exceed 100 degrees Fahrenheit. Lightweight, breathable clothing is a must. Staying hydrated is paramount; carry plenty of water and consider bringing portable fans or misting bottles. Shaded areas at the park will be highly sought after, and mid-day play may be particularly challenging due to the heat.
- Fall season: Fall brings a welcome shift with gradually cooling temperatures, typically ranging from the 70s in early fall to the 50s by late November. This season is excellent for outdoor sports, offering crisp air and comfortable conditions. Light jackets or long-sleeved shirts are usually sufficient for mornings and evenings, while t-shirts are comfortable during the day. It's a beautiful time to visit, with vibrant foliage contributing to the scenic park setting.
- Rain & snow: Rainfall is common throughout the year in East Texas, with some months seeing higher averages. Visitors should always check the forecast before traveling and pack an umbrella or rain jacket. Snow is infrequent and usually light when it occurs, typically melting quickly. If severe weather is predicted, park events may be delayed or canceled, so staying informed via park announcements or official channels is recommended.
